Complaint ID: 7253346

Date Received: 2023-07-14

Issue: Problem with a purchase shown on your statement

Subissue: Credit card company isn't resolving a dispute about a purchase on your statement

Consumer Complaint: After receiving my statement in XXXX, I noticed approximately {$10000.00} in charges from a service called " XX/XX/XXXX'' spanning the months of XXXX and XXXX. I have used XXXX XXXX, in the past, to purchase 2 domain names and apparently my credit card was saved in their system. The first purchase was in XXXX of XXXX ( see attached : XXXX ) and the second in XXXX of XXXX ( see attached : XXXX ) I point this out because Chase says, because I've purchased 2 domains totaling less than {$90.00} each in the past that the XXXX XXXX dollars of purchases during the months of XXXX and XXXX of XXXX are not fraud. The only reason the charges stopped is because I reported my credit card as stolen at that point and a new credit card was issued. Here 's what happened. My account on XXXX XXXX was hacked. The contact information changed such as email address and login information. I can not login. They used the saved credit card on file to purchase approximately {$10000.00} worth of services from XXXX XXXX, I don't even know what they all are, maybe domain names. See attached for my credit card statements : XXXX and XXXX. I reported this as fraud as soon as I saw it on my statement and have been back and forth with Chase for months disputing the charges and escalating the dispute. They sent a final determination letter ( see attached : XXXX ) saying they found that it wasn't fraud in their investigation. They said they tried to contact XXXX and since the charges were made " from my account '' ( of which I have no access to anymore ), they stand by that they are valid BUT they won't provide any information like ... what were the domain names purchased? who owns those domain names? Which if they did provide that information it would PROVE I DON'T own them nor am I associated to them in any way shape or form. I don't know what to do! This is not a {$20.00} dispute this is XXXX XXXX dollars of fraudulent charges. I'm just appalled that after being a customer of theirs for over 15 years with a spotless history of credit they would not work with me and honor their commitment to protect me against fraudulent charges.

Consumer Complaint: Dear Sir/Madam, I am writing to formally complain about Chase Bank 's handling of my recent home purchase, which has left me frustrated and disappointed. I believe the bank has acted in breach of their own mortgage closing guarantee and shown a disregard for consumer rights. To provide some background, I submitted an online mortgage application with Chase Bank on XX/XX/. I was fortunate to receive a pre-approval from Chase Bank for the mortgage on XX/XX/, and I promptly provided all requested documents to them in XXXX and then again on XX/XX/ Having executed a contract for my house onXX/XX/, I provided a copy of the contract to Chase Bank, anticipating a smooth process. However, there were multiple delays due to Chases failure to promptly obtain an appraisal of the house, which was finally completed onXX/XX/. Following the appraisal, I experienced another round of delays stemming from Chase 's oversight in documenting a signature waiver related to the appraisal process. As a result, I wasn't able to close on the house until XX/XX/XXXX. This delay extended far beyond the XXXX Chase Mortgage XXXX XXXX XXXX XXXX additional stress and inconvenience. I escalated this issue to XXXX XXXX XXXX at Chase Bank on XX/XX/, and a second inquiry was sent to him onXX/XX/. Despite my attempts to seek resolution, I have yet to receive a response on a decision. Most recently, I submitted a request for review to Chase corporate on XX/XX/XXXX and received an email asking that I call them. Upon speaking with a representative on XX/XX/, I was told that they would not honor the closing guarantee, under the pretext that the closing occurred 15 days after the final document was received, a claim which contradicts my records and timeline. Based on the provided outline of events, I believe Chase Bank is in violation of their {$5000.00} closing guarantee. If Chase does not intend to uphold their guarantee, it should not be advertised, as it misleads consumers with a false promise of a timely mortgage closure. My research and online complaints suggest that this deceptive practice is not an isolated incident but a recurring issue with Chase Bank. I have emails and documents that substantiate these statements and I am ready to provide them if required. I am appealing to your agency to thoroughly investigate Chase Bank for these practices and to help secure the {$5000.00} guaranteed by Chase. I believe this action is necessary to safeguard consumer rights and deter false advertisement in the financial industry. Thank you for your attention to this matter. I look forward to a favorable resolution.

Complaint ID: 7252299

Date Received: 2023-07-14

Issue: Managing an account

Subissue: Deposits and withdrawals

Consumer Complaint: Hello, On XX/XX/XXXX I pressed a red button on my main computer screen and it froze. A so called XXXX showed a support number to call to find out the issue. A person supposedly named XXXX XXXX from XXXX ran a scan to find out the issue and to fix it it. It showed that someone had supposedly gotten into my financial account and gave permission to send money to a XXXX bank for XXXX XXXX. So called XXXX then told me that was a CRIME and gave me a phony case number saying that I would be contacted by Dept of Treasury to investigate it and of course I became scared. She said we needed to notify my bank and asked for the bank number and then she put me on hold and said she was updating my XXXX and do not turn off the computer. A person who said his name was XXXX called from XXXX ( XXXX ) XXXX showing a CHASE BANK logo. He asked me to check if anything had been taken from my bank account and that's when I looked and saw nothing missing. He was talking rapidly and said it was pending and I needed to rush to the bank and pull money and place in a third party to prove that someone was trying to place it in another bank in XXXX. He told me not to let teller know why I wanted the money because of the XXXX XXXXXXXX and I be in trouble. He then lead me by phone to bitcoin to put the money and telling me it would be transferred back into my account. I had never used XXXX before so I had no clue that I was being scammed. On XX/XX/XXXX, so called XXXX called me early in the morning from XXXX ( XXXX ) XXXX to continue the withdrawal transactions. He asked if the investigator had called me yet. Soon someone posing from Dept of Treasury from XXXX ( XXXX ) XXXX called me about the XXXX XXXX while XXXX was on phone. He was able to tell me about my credit and finances and so call cleared me of not going to trial. XXXX had me go to one more CHASE bank and the teller at that particular one mentioned it to a supervisor who did not simply give me my request. She told me to go to her office and said that I had been with CHASE since XXXX and asked if I was okay. She mentioned scammers and after I read a pamphlet on her desk I decided to tell her what was going on. That's when I found out I had been hacked and scammed really bad. My accounts were immediately frozen and changed. The manager even asked me if anyone at the other banks questioned me like she did before simply giving me the money? I filed a verbal claim with CHASE CLAIMS DEPT and they said they would investigate it but they look at it as I voluntarily participated. I was not given a form to fill out. I went into the bank to take care of some business and was told then that my case had been closed. CHASE CLAIMS DEPT never emailed me or reached out to me on their decision. I was told also that they could not give me a copy of their decision. I am a victim of being scammed out of my money and would like to know what I can do to get my money back. I would definitely not voluntarily give that amount of money to anyone. I'm being treated as though I volunteered to participate. NO!! I was scared and tricked into doing what took place. I would like to sue CHASE bank 's claim dept to get my money back through FDIC and for them having a not care attitude by not even making me aware of their decision to close my case or give me a copy of the decision.. Again I have been a customer with CHASE since around XXXX!!!! Thank you!!!!

Complaint ID: 7252117

Date Received: 2023-07-14

Issue: Closing your account

Subissue: Company closed your account

Consumer Complaint: I have excellent credit and already have a long standing XXXX card from Chase bank. I took advantage of several new offers they had one for a personal card Chase Sapphire Preferred and a new business card Chase XXXX XXXX preferred. I was approved for both. I spoke with a representative live regarding limit increase on both new cards and the live representative based on my credit worthiness granted an increase on both. I proceeded to use my new cards that arrived several days later. Both cards came with wonderful new benefits, one being a {$1000.00} back after spending {$2000.00} within the first 2 months, also zero percent interest for 18 months, additional cash back, flyer miles and a host of other benefits between the two cards. I spent roughly XXXX on the first card an about XXXX on the second card. Nothing else changed on my credit, no lates, no additional heavy charges, nothing. After only a couple weeks of having my new cards Chase, without warning closed ALL my Chase accounts including my XXXX card which I had for almost 10 years. When I called them to find out why they refused to give any answers and simply said a letter would be mailed to me. A letter did finally arrive almost 2 weeks later and all it stated was " Too many recent reviews of credit '' & " balances are too high compared to credit limits ''. This is information they had out the gate when approving the two new cards yet they said nothing, this is the same information they had when I called in and soke to their live agents, and not only did they say nothing they granted a higher credit limit. Now only a few weeks later, they closed not just the two new accounts but also my 10 year old long standing XXXX Chase Visa. Yet they never even sent a letter for reasons as to why they would close my 10 year perfect standing XXXX Chase account. My entire history with Chase for over 10 years, zero late pays, zero derogatory payments or marks, nothing but perfect history. Needless to say I am furious as this is a direct violation and breach of contract, dealing in bad faith, and a switch and bait. When I inquired about the benefits that were promised to the cards they claimed none would be paid out, not the miles earned, or the {$1000.00} cash back earned or even the points earned, as well as the zero interest. They have hurt my credit substantially by allowing new cards to be opened only to be immediately closed while carrying high balances, they hurt my credit further by closing a 10 year long standing account with no notice or warning, and they hurt my credit even further do to the fact my revolving credit to income percentage is now skewed with high balances that are no longer revolving and are just latent debt. Please hold Chase accountable for their breach of contract, dealing in bad faith, conduct unbecoming of a business and classic bait and switch. I await to hear from you guys. My attorney is being made aware of this complaint being filed as we both await cfpb 's success in response with Chase. Thank you.

Complaint ID: 7252065

Date Received: 2023-07-14

Issue: Problem with a purchase shown on your statement

Subissue: Credit card company isn't resolving a dispute about a purchase on your statement

Consumer Complaint: On XXXX XXXX, I was charged {$540.00} for an online order ( by XXXX ) that I ultimately did not receive. Specifically I ordered 6 articles of clothing, and only received 2 articles of clothing ( two dresses I did not order- which is very evident by my order information and can provide this information ). After going back and forth with the online company 's customer service ( to try to resolve the issue ), it became clear that the company was fraudulent and would not issue me a refund. I am happy to provide documentation proving this ( i.e. email thread interactions, order information, screen shots of policies ). I then submitted for a chargeback with Chase. When I submitted for a chargeback, I selected the category " Did not receive merchandise versus Received merchandise not as described. I received a letter on XXXX stating that the chargeback was was not successful and that I would be charged the full amount. I called Chase shortly after receiving this letter and was told that I selected the wrong category. I explained to them that both categories apply to this situation ( again, I received 2 items versus 6 items ) and was told that it did not matter and I needed to select the other category. I was then told I could refute it again with an appeal letter ( which I'm happy to provide upon request ). I sent the appeal letter the same day I had this conversation with Chase on XXXX. I then received a letter during the second week of XXXX ( dated XXXX ) in the mail that their investigation remained the same and the transaction was valid. I called Chase again today on XXXX. I was told by one customer service specialist ( who I didn't get her name before she hung up on me ) and another named XXXX that the case could not be opened because it was closed. They also mentioned that a reason that the dispute was not honored was because of the company 's policy ( which makes absolutely no sense ). I then requested to talk with a supervisor. I spoke with XXXX who told me that she could not reopen this case because I was past Chase 's internal deadline for re-opening cases like this. I asked her what this deadline was and she again clarified that this is an internal deadline that is set by Chase and not communicated to customers. There were no deadlines published on my letters sent to me by Chase regarding this dispute, nor were any " deadline '' communicated to me during my various phone calls I had with Chase. In fact, I was told during my first phone call with Chase that it could take 118 days for Chase to reopen my case. When I asked XXXX how I was supposed to meet their deadlines ( particularly without knowing them and when they are sending me correspondence by postal mail and it can take days to receive these letters ), I was told essentially that I needed to be more prompt in responding to my mail and that Chase hopes their customers are prompt when responding to correspondence because Chase is always there to talk to customers ( What? ). Again, I was told it could take 118 days to reopen this case and no internal timelines were communicated. I also heard from a few customer service reps that this claim was denied because of XXXX policy ( which leads me to believe that this claim/my submitted evidence was NOT thoroughly investigated because their policy is completely irrelevant here ). XXXX also alluded to the idea that if I had selected the proper category the first time, then this could have been resolved within their timelines. I asked for an explanation on how I didn't select the right category especially considering I only received 2 products ( product I did not order ) when I ordered 6, and she could not answer this. XXXX then said she could give me {$100.00} and that is the best Chase could do. Chase is just really trying to not pay the {$540.00} that I am owed. Happy to provide additional details. I have attached my dispute letter I sent to Chase on XXXX. Happy to scan and upload my denial letters as desired.
